A
gold-plated gun owned by Elvis Presley, an umbrella
twirled by Marilyn Monroe and Alfred Hitchcock's
passport were among items that attracted bidders
from all over the world Saturday at the Beverly
Hilton Hotel.
Presley's gun commanded $28,800, while a microphone
used by the rock icon on the Louisiana Hayride in
the 1950s sold for $15,000.
A prescription pill bottle belonging to Presley sold
for $2,640. CEO Darren Julian said he'd planned to
sell the bottle with the pills, but the LAPD told him
it would be illegal.
